No, there is no direct bus from Scranton to Princeton. However, there are services departing from Scranton station and arriving at Princeton station via Port Authority Bus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 52m.
Scranton to Princeton bus services, operated by Martz Bus, depart from Scranton station.
Scranton to Princeton bus services, operated by Martz Bus, arrive at Nassau St & Witherspoon St - Palmer Square station.
